Output ab512814249b723a519928d4cc0f94de3cab5828d72df66745139986991f1b2f:1

value
30642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ef991cafb9f7821529043ad2e66227d76a5fb0dd OP_EQUAL
address
3PXtqoYuZsdrjcwbNWhojHVXeSwVbH7Cfe
transaction
ab512814249b723a519928d4cc0f94de3cab5828d72df66745139986991f1b2f
confirmations
7181
spent
false

1 Sat Range